SKILLMAN, N.J. - The Trinity University men remained in seventh in the latest ITA College Tennis national rankings.

The Tigers are currently 11-8 on the season after a pair of victories this past Saturday over Kalamazoo College, 9-0, and St. Mary's University, 6-3, to extend the team's win streak to five matches.
